While fans anticipate RGG Studio’s upcoming projects like Stranger Than Heaven, a refreshed Virtua Fighter, and the next Like a Dragon installment, an unexpected slip from SEGA or the studio itself might have unveiled another title: Yakuza Kiwami 3. A fleeting reference to the game briefly surfaced on the official RGG website, which was captured and shared on social media and later discussed on Reddit. Though swiftly removed, the mention remained visible via cached search results by querying “龍が如く 極 3″ site:http://ryu-ga-gotoku.com.”
Following the pattern of prior Kiwami releases—remakes of Yakuza and Yakuza 2—the third installment would likely modernize Yakuza 3. If legitimate, this leak hints that the upcoming RGG Summit and Tokyo Game Show 2025 could feature not only updates on confirmed projects but also an official announcement for Kiwami 3.
Series director Masayoshi Yokoyama previously alluded to the possibility of Yakuza Kiwami 3 arriving “eventually.” Based on this apparent oversight, “eventually” might now translate to an imminent reveal.
